Output fbdcc35203f4f5089cce3516f8df8ed97368cb2964030cf31a6126e4bf190c54:5

value
169000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bb414357cff6c26ca0451e08c1ab11685e3894f OP_EQUAL
address
34DVtpwVPDoP2gr1xVsxyrACBsooe9a2EU
transaction
fbdcc35203f4f5089cce3516f8df8ed97368cb2964030cf31a6126e4bf190c54
spent
true